Yehus mission is to combat poverty by empowering poor rural entrepreneurs in Kenya to help lift themselves out of poverty through enhanced accessibility to sustainable financial services. This includes enabling them to save and earn interest while giving them access to micro-loans, which can be used to start or expand their small businesses. Yehu also [...]

Building on the success of microfinance in transforming lives of the poorest in Banladesh, Concern is continuing to innovate by linking poor peoples organisations directly with commercial banks.
As a result of this, poor peoples organisations, managed and led by women, are now transacting directly with three banks and passing on the loans to over [...]

Spices from the exotic Spice Islands — part of todays Indonesia — were once considered by European aristocracy as being essential to vitality and good health. Today, on Lombok Island, ADB support is helpng a small spice enterprise run by women in Jenggik village improve their lives through the sale of turmeric, ginger, lemongrass, coriander, [...]
